Donald Fisher was the co-founder of KIPP Foundation, and he served as the chairman of its board until 2009. Doris Fisher, his wife, currently sits on the KIPP Foundation board of directors. Doris and the late Donald Fisher are the founders of Gap, Inc.
Their son, John Fisher, serves as the chairman of KIPP Foundation and the Charter School Growth Fund. Carrie Walton Penner of the Walton Family Foundation and KIPP Foundation also sits on the board of the Charter School Growth Fund. Stacy Schusterman, chairman and CEO of Samson Investment Company, which was the largest private oil and gas company in the US prior to its sale, sits on this board.
“Charter Fund, Inc. (The ‘Fund’) primarily provides grants and loans to charter school management organizations which management networks of schools,” according to the Charter Fund, Inc.’s most recent 990 tax return. The Gates Foundation, the Silicon Valley Community Foundation, the Walton Family Foundation, the Laura and John Arnold Foundation, the Doris and John Arnold Foundation, the Michael and Susan Dell Foundation, as well as the State of Florida and the State of Tennessee’s Department of Educations have made millions of dollars in contributions to the Charter School Growth Fund.
